Product Description
Black Cohosh is the combination of standardized extract and dried powder of the Black Cohosh root. Black Cohosh is a popular Native American and folk remedy for female ailments and menstrual cramps. The triterpene glycosides in the extract have been well researched in Germany for a broad range of menopausal symptoms.

Health Encyclopedia

 Where is Black Cohosh grown?

Black cohosh is a shrub-like plant native to the eastern deciduous forests of North America, ranging from southern Ontario to Georgia, north to Wisconsin and west to Arkansas. The dried root and rhizome are used medicinally.1 When harvested from the wild, the root is black in color. Cohosh, an Algonquin Indian word meaning “rough,” refers to the plants gnarly root structure.2
